Transaction ef6ccac857135016caa27186a65fdc43a97d812864db7b32a61e697b840fec72
1 Input
1 Output
-
ef6ccac857135016caa27186a65fdc43a97d812864db7b32a61e697b840fec72:0
- value
- 2483110
- script pubkey
- OP_0 OP_PUSHBYTES_20 26afe402c4b9f0dfcd203b4353cbb624361af973
- address
- bc1qy6h7gqkyh8cdlnfq8dp48jakysmp47tnnt05kg